Mainas-Bai
Mainas-Bai is a peak in Bodoc, Covasna County and has an elevation of 883 metres. Mainas-Bai is situated nearby to the village Malnaș-Băi, as well as near Valea Zălanului.| Tap on a place to explore it |

Valea Zălanului
Village
Valea Zălanului is a village of Malnaș commune in Covasna County, Transylvania, Romania. It is located in the northern part of the county, in the Baraolt Mountains. Valea Zălanului is situated 4 km west of Mainas-Bai.
